The Power of Colors

Colors possess an extraordinary ability to influence our emotions and behavior. They’re not just visual motivations but powerful communicators. Warm tones like reds and yellows exude vibrancy and energy, while cool blues and greens cause calmness and tranquility. Beyond aesthetics, colors play a key role in interior design, setting the ambiance and defining spaces. They have psychological effects, influencing our moods. For instance, blues and greens are known for their gentle effects, ideal for bedrooms or meditation spaces. Conversely, vibrant shades like oranges and yellows can spark creativity and spirit, perfect for workspaces or creative studios. Understanding the psychological effects of colors empowers us to harness their potential, whether in home decor or daily environments.

Serene Blues and Greens

Serene blues and greens evoke a peaceful ambiance, infusing spaces with a sense of calmness and harmony. Lighter blues exude a sense of freshness and openness, while darker shades offer depth and reflection. The color green, similar to fresh foliage, brings about a sense of renewal and liveliness. From muted sage to rich emerald, green connects spaces with nature, infusing a sense of balance. Both blues and greens have therapeutic qualities, making them ideal for areas intended for unwinding, such as bedrooms, or reading nooks. Incorporating these colors into interiors invites a refreshing aesthetic and promotes a serene atmosphere, allowing individuals to recharge amidst the chaos of everyday life.

Monochromatic Marvels

Monochromatic marvels revolve around the charm of a single-color family, exploring its depth and versatility within interior design. This design technique embraces varying tones, shades, and textures of a single hue—be it serene whites, sophisticated grays, or deep, moody blacks. By utilizing one dominant color, spaces attain a sense of cohesion and sophistication. Monochromatic schemes create a visual connection and a seamless flow throughout a room, amplifying the ambiance with layers of tonal variations. This process isn’t about limitation but rather about exploring the vast spectrum of a single color, allowing subtle nuances to shine and create depth.

Earthy Warmth

Earthy warmth encapsulates the inviting embrace of nature’s shades, drawing inspiration from the rich, warm tones found in the natural world. This palette incorporates earthy browns, comforting terracottas, soothing ochres, and deep greens, echoing the warmth of the sun, the tranquility of forests, and the earthy richness of the soil. In interiors, these hues bring a sense of comfort and harmony, enabling a connection to the natural environment. They pair seamlessly with natural materials like wood and stone, improving a space’s organic charm.
